Responsibilities
- Design and implement scalable ML systems infrastructure components, including distributed training frameworks, model serving pipelines, and ML platform tooling used across Meta's production AI workloads
- Lead technical design and architecture for major initiatives in the ML systems stack, evaluating trade-offs across performance, reliability, and engineering complexity
- Identify and resolve performance bottlenecks in distributed ML training and inference systems through instrumentation, profiling, and targeted optimization
- Define and drive service level objectives for ML infrastructure services, building dashboards, alerting, and runbooks to reduce mean time to mitigation during incidents
- Collaborate with machine learning researchers, product engineers, and infrastructure teams to translate model development requirements into robust, production-grade systems
- Leverage AI-assisted development workflows to accelerate implementation, code review, and system analysis, applying sound judgment on when to rely on AI tooling versus deep domain expertise
- Mentor other engineers on ML systems best practices, distributed computing patterns, and engineering craft, including AI-native development workflows
- Drive adoption of engineering standards across the team, including testing strategies, staged rollout practices using feature flagging and experimentation frameworks, and proactive monitoring
- Contribute to roadmap definition and stakeholder alignment for multi-quarter ML infrastructure investments, communicating technical options and trade-offs to both engineering and cross-functional audiences
Requirements
- Bachelor's degree in Computer Science, Computer Engineering, relevant technical field, or equivalent practical experience
- 8+ years of experience in software engineering with a focus on systems software, distributed computing, or ML infrastructure
- Experience designing and implementing large-scale distributed systems, including components such as training orchestration, model serving, or data pipeline infrastructure
- Experience with performance analysis and optimization of compute-intensive or distributed workloads, including profiling, benchmarking, and bottleneck identification
- Experience leading end-to-end delivery of complex technical projects, including cross-team coordination, milestone planning, and risk mitigation
- Experience with C++, Python, or equivalent systems programming languages applied to production ML or infrastructure systems
Qualifications
- Experience contributing to or maintaining open-source ML systems or distributed computing projects
- Experience building or operating ML platform services including experiment tracking, model registries, feature stores, or inference serving infrastructure
- Experience adhering to and implementing responsible, ethical AI practices (e.g., risk assessment, bias mitigation, quality and accuracy reviews)
- Demonstrated ability to integrate AI tools to optimize/redesign workflows and drive measurable impact (e.g., efficiency gains, quality improvements)
- Experience with ML frameworks such as PyTorch, including distributed training paradigms such as data parallelism, model parallelism, or pipeline parallelism
- Demonstrated ongoing AI skill development (e.g., prompt/context engineering, agent orchestration) and staying current with emerging AI technologies
- Experience with GPU computing, CUDA programming, or accelerator-aware systems optimization for large-scale AI workloads
